Agni Purana — Dharma-shastra, Shloka 14

Chapter 166: वर्णधर्मादिकथनं

Exposition of Varṇa-Dharma and Related Topics

अग्न्याधेयमग्निहोत्रं दर्शः स्यात् पशुबन्धकः चातुर्मास्याग्रहायेष्टिर्निरूढः पशुबन्धकः

agnyādheyamagnihotraṃ darśaḥ syāt paśubandhakaḥ cāturmāsyāgrahāyeṣṭirnirūḍhaḥ paśubandhakaḥ

FAQs

It gives a Śrauta-style classification: it lists key Vedic rites (Agnyādhāna, Agnihotra, Darśa, Cāturmāsya, Āgrahāyaṇeṣṭi, Nirūḍha) and identifies several as belonging to the paśubandha (animal-offering) category.

Rather than narrating mythology, it functions like a ritual manual—cataloguing and grouping Śrauta yajñas by type—showing the Purana’s compendium-style coverage of Vedic liturgy and technical dharma.

By correctly understanding and performing these prescribed yajñas—especially the fire-based rites and properly classified sacrifices—one is said in the broader Vedic-Puranic framework to gain purification, uphold dharma, and accrue ritual merit (puṇya) through sanctioned offerings to Agni and the devas.
